Abstract

Background: anxiety is a very common psychiatric symptom and can also occur in many physical conditions. Due to the limitations of conventional pharmacotherapy, the discover of nonpharmacologic treatments that alleviate anxiety effectively is clinically important. Yintang (EX-HN 3), an acupoint located between the eyebrows, is known to have a mentally stabilizing effect in traditional Chinese medicine. Objectives: this preliminary review was conducted to investigate the current state of studies using acupressure or acupuncture on EX-HN 3 alone for anxiety, and to explore ways to apply this in clinical settings and future research, including systematic reviews and clinical trials. Materials and methods: the authors searched 2 electronic medical databases, including pubmed and Chine national knowledge infrastructure, up to December 7, 2017, to collect clinical studies that used acupuncture or acupressure on EX-HN 3 only to relieve anxiety. Methodological qualities of included randomized controlled trials (RCTs) were assessed by the Cochrane risk-of-bias tool and a jadad scale. Results: five RCTs were included. Most of the RCTs were aimed at preoperative participants. In this population, the reduction of self-reported anxiety was consistently significant. Conclusions: acupuncture or acupressure on EX-HN 3 was used mainly to reduce the anxiety of preoperative participants. The simplicity and economics of this intervention suggest the need for future rigorous clinical trials or systematic reviews on this topic. In addition, more experimental studies should be conducted to identify the underlying mechanisms of this anxiolytic effect.
